How much do interior designer client liaison j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 13, 2026, the average yearly pay for interior designer client liaison in the United States is $72,849.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$58,000.00 and $83,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Position Title: Interior Designer
Client: NGA
Location: 7500 GEOINT Dr, Springfield, VA 22150 (onsite) • Meet with clients to assess and/or understand customer space needs and goals. Select furniture in compliance with Agency standards and develop furniture plans. • Provide Government with manufacturer’s furniture product updates/changes and lead times. Procure and receive goods and services. Ensure furniture product deliverables meet agreed upon schedules. • Organize and execute campus moves of furniture, equipment, and personnel. Organize and maintain Agency’s inventory of surplus furniture. • Obtain Price Quotes and Cost Estimates for services and products.
